What Happened

The Metropolitan Stock Exchange (MSE) is spearheading efforts to expand India's capital markets by making them more accessible and affordable for new investors. This initiative leverages advanced technology to foster a resilient financial framework, aiming to broaden wealth generation opportunities across the nation.

Why It Matters (for you)

This development is significant as it signals a concerted push towards deeper financial inclusion and increased retail participation in the Indian stock market. A larger, more active investor base can lead to greater market liquidity, improved price discovery, and a more robust capital formation process, which are crucial for India's economic growth ambitions.

Impact on Indian Markets

This move is broadly positive for financial market infrastructure providers. Stock exchanges like BSE and depositories such as CDSL and NSDL are direct beneficiaries due to potential increases in trading volumes and demat account openings. Large financial institutions with significant brokerage and wealth management arms, like ICICIBANK and HDFCBANK, could also see a boost in client acquisition and transaction fees.
